Biography
Bobby Bloom (1946 - February 28, 1974) was an American singer-songwriter. He is known best for being a one-hit wonder with the 1970 song “Montego Bay,” which was co-written and produced by Jeff Barry. Bloom received a big break in 1969 when he was awarded a contract to write and record a jingle for Pepsi, paving the way for his success with “Montego Bay.”
Bloom was killed on February 28, 1974, in an accidental shooting after suffering from depression at age 28.
